One cup of Veggie loaf is around 235 grams and contains approximately 294 calories, 12 grams of protein, 12 grams of fat, and 35 grams of carbohydrates.

Veggie Loaf is a delicious and wholesome dish that combines a variety of vegetables, legumes, and grains into one hearty bake. Often inspired by classic meatloaf, this plant-based alternative features ingredients like lentils, carrots, bell peppers, and oats, all seasoned with aromatic herbs and spices. Originating from vegetarian cuisine, it’s packed with protein, fiber, and essential vitamins, making it a healthy choice for anyone looking to enjoy a nutritious meal. Plus, it’s low in saturated fat and cholesterol-free, catering to those who want to savor comfort food without the guilt.
